Passenger restraints and dummy kinematics
The dummy’s movement was reasonably well controlled. The dummy’s head loaded the frontal airbag, which stayed in front of the dummy until rebound. The side curtain airbag deployed and has sufficient forward coverage to protect the head from contact with typical side structure and outside objects. The side torso airbag also deployed. However, the grab handle on the A-pillar protrudes so far into the path of the dummy's head that the rear of the head hit it.

Distance at which headlights provide at least 5 lux illumination:
car-simpler car-simpler car-simpler car-simpler car-simpler 0 ft 100 ft 200 ft 300 ft 400 ft 500 ft 600 ft Low beams Optimal low-beam illumination High beams Optimal high-beam illumination

Low beams
On the straightaway, visibility was inadequate on both sides of the road. On curves, visibility was inadequate in all 4 tests.

The low beams never exceeded glare limits.

High beams
On the straightaway, visibility was good on the right side of the road and inadequate on the left side. On curves, visibility was fair on the gradual right curve and inadequate on the sharp right and both left curves.
